Job Description
Master's degree in Speech-Language Pathology, active SLP license and 1+ year of Speech-Language Pathology experience required. Applicants who do not meet these qualifications will not be considered. Soliant Health is hiring a Speech Language Pathologist for the upcoming school year to work in a school district in the Santa Margarita, CA area. The position involves standard SLP duties including meeting participation, multidisciplinary team collaboration, report writing, treatment, and testing. The SLP will be a part of a multi-tiered system of support to provide a comprehensive approach that strides to identify and treat the individual needs of all students. This is a fantastic opportunity for SLPs that are passionate about pediatrics and working in a supportive environment.

26-27 School Year Full time, district may be able to arrange part time Complete IEPs, assessments, treatment, and documentation for students with speech, voice, hearing and language impairments Collaborate on an interdisciplinary team Work Hours are typically 8:00 AM-3:30 PM, 37.5 hours per weekRequirements:
Master's degree in Speech Language Pathology or Communication Disorders Previous school or pediatric experience preferred but not required Must have active or pending California SLP license or the ability to apply for one Active California educator credential through the California Teaching Commission preferred (applicant will need to apply for credential if not already in process) Soliant offers licensing assistance if you are not certified in this state yet: https://www.soliant.com/about/benefits/ ASHA certification is a PLUS, but Clinical Fellows are welcome to applyCompensation:
Guaranteed hours for direct and indirect services Travel stipends available if qualifications are met W2 hourly pay between $65- 85 Weekly pay Industry leading benefits in Health, Dental, Vision, and Matching 401(k) Continuing Education opportunities Caseload and specific duties will be discussed during the interview.
